What the data says
Among 314 Industrials companies, Sunrun is in the bottom 6% for fcf margin. FCF Margin has declined for 4 consecutive years, from -8.9% in FY2020 to -37.7% in FY2024.
Based on SEC 10-K filings.
-37.7% in FY2024 with a 5-year CAGR of +80.5%.
Declined from -34.8% to -37.7% over the past 2 years.
